Gotham Writers’ Workshop is the leading private creative writing school in New York City and online. Professional writers present workshops in more than a dozen forms of writing. The school’s interactive online classes, selected as “Best of the Web” by Forbes, have attracted thousands of aspiring writers from across the United States and more than one hundred countries. 

Gotham also offers private instruction, script and book doctoring services, and workshops for teens. In addition, the school’s expert faculty has created and presented custom workshops for such organizations as Barnes & Noble, Draft FCB, Crispin+Porter, Time Warner, and Planned Parenthood.

The Gotham Booth
We call this process “The Booth.” The writer listens to comments before responding. The classmates begin with positive comments about your writing. The idea is to identify what works and help you build upon your strengths. Then we move on to specific suggestions regarding what can be improved. Next, the teacher gives an extensive analysis of your writing. Finally, you exit the metaphoric “Booth” with the opportunity to ask questions. The process leads to a structured dialogue, concrete suggestions, and a better understanding of your work.

As we help each other write better, we become better writers ourselves.
